Fort Clinch Fernandina Beach, Florida
Welcome to Fort Clinch State Park, a stunning natural oasis located at Fort Clinch Road, Fernandina Beach, Florida. Nestled on the northern tip of Amelia Island, this historic park offers a unique blend of history, nature, and outdoor recreation, making it a must-visit destination for locals and tourists alike. Spanning over 1,400 acres, Fort Clinch State Park is home to the well-preserved 19th-century Fort Clinch, where visitors can explore the bastions and barracks while learning about its rich Civil War history. The park offers a variety of outdoor activities, including hiking and biking on scenic trails, bird watching, and fishing along the picturesque shores of the Atlantic Ocean and the Amelia River.
Amelia Island State Park
Located on Florida A1A in Jacksonville, Florida, Amelia Island State Park is a popular tourist attraction and park that offers visitors a chance to experience the unspoiled wilderness of the Real Florida. With over 200 acres of beautiful beaches, salt marshes, and coastal maritime forests, the park provides a peaceful retreat for nature lovers. Effective April 6, 2023, seasonal closures are in effect at Amelia Island State Park due to shorebird nesting. The southern point of the island is closed to all vehicles, but pedestrians and anglers are allowed to pass through at the waterline. Bicyclists must dismount and walk their bicycles at the waterline, and beach umbrellas, canopies, chairs, or coolers are not permitted in this area.
